Method
Preparation Steps
- 1
Chocolate Cake Layer
Preheat your oven to 350°F (175°C). Grease and flour two 9-inch round cake pans.
- 2
In a large mixing bowl, combine flour, sugar, cocoa powder, baking powder, baking soda, and salt. Mix well.
- 3
- 4
Pour the wet ingredients into the dry ingredients and mix until combined. Divide the batter evenly between the prepared pans.
- 5
Bake for 30-35 minutes, or until a toothpick inserted comes out clean. Let cool in the pans for 10 minutes, then transfer to a wire rack to cool completely.
- 6
Red Velvet Cake Layer
Prepare the red velvet cake mix according to package instructions and bake in two 9-inch round cake pans. Allow to cool completely.
- 7
White Chocolate Mousse Layer
In a double boiler, melt the white chocolate chips until smooth. In a separate bowl, whip the heavy cream until soft peaks form.
- 8
Gently fold the melted white chocolate into the whipped cream until fully combined. Chill in the fridge for at least 30 minutes.
- 9
Cream Cheese Layer
In a bowl, beat the cream cheese until smooth. Gradually add powdered sugar and mix until well combined.
- 10
Layer the cakes starting with the chocolate cake, then spread a layer of white chocolate mousse, followed by the red velvet cake, and top with the cream cheese mixture.
- 11
Finish with the remaining chocolate cake on top. Decorate with melted milk chocolate chips and serve.
